Transaction b33ebc4c3dc97596bddec006c6254bf9d056f1839585d0f36dffe5e33c5ac095

1 Input
1 Outputs
  • b33ebc4c3dc97596bddec006c6254bf9d056f1839585d0f36dffe5e33c5ac095:0
  • value  21376401
    address  mkVuZV2kVtMzddQabFDanFi6DTwWYtgiCn